WebJun 22, 2024 · While the West Coast has taller trees, the eastern white pine is the biggest conifer native to eastern North America. This fast-growing evergreen with long, soft, blue-green needles is commonly found as far north as Newfoundland and as far south as northern Georgia, a span covering growing zones 3 to 8. That way when you rake up the … WebNov 20, 2024 · Nearly all conifer needles are edible; spruce, fir, pine, and hemlock. (For hemlock we are talking about the evergreen tree and not the poisonous plant .) Some research suggests that pregnant women avoid ingesting needles from the Ponderosa pine. Do not eat any part of the yew; its needles can be downright deadly. WebThey form tufts of three- to five-inch needles in bundles of threes. The needles are medium green with a warm, golden undertone. The "fruit" of the pitch pine tree is its pine cone, which grows in attractive whorls of up to five cones. They are about three inches long with stiff, curved pines. The tree typically "drops" the pinecones in the fall. WebWhat Is Pine Needle Tea Made Of? All you need to make pine needle tea is a source of edible pine needles. Stovetop Potpourri truth performance llcWebScots pine is an evergreen conifer native to northern Europe. Mature trees grow to 35m and can live for up to 700 years. The bark is a scaly orange-brown, which develops plates and fissures with age. Twigs are green-brown and hairless.
